Macklemore has some pieces that tackle real-world problems such as Same Love (same-sex marriage) and Wing$ (targeting consumerism) and One Tribe - Black Eyed Peas dealt with how humans are all basically the same and that we should be uniting under one banner.

Wouldn't really classify them as postmodern though.
